The immediate liquid introduction (DLI) interface was developed in 1980. This interface was intended to resolve the situation of evaporation of liquid inside the capillary inlet interface. In DLI, a small percentage of the LC flow was forced via a little aperture or diaphragm (generally 10um in diameter) to sort a liquid jet composed of modest droplets that were subsequently dried in a desolvation chamber.[eleven] The analytes were ionized employing a solvent assisted chemical ionization supply, in which the LC solvents acted as reagent gases. To implement this interface, it had been necessary to break up the stream coming out of your LC column mainly because only a little portion of the effluent (ten to fifty μl/min out of one ml/min) might be launched to the source with no raising the vacuum stress of your MS system much too high.

ESI interface for LC-MS systems was developed by Fenn and collaborators in 1988.[25] This ion source/ interface may be used for that analysis of reasonably polar as well as pretty polar molecules (e.g., metabolites, xenobiotics, peptides, nucleotides, polysaccharides). The liquid eluate coming out in the LC column is directed right into a metal capillary held at 3 to five kV which is nebulized by a large-velocity coaxial circulation of fuel for the idea of the capillary, creating a good spray of charged droplets in front of the entrance to your vacuum chamber. To stay away from contamination on the vacuum system by buffers and salts, this capillary is often perpendicularly Positioned within the inlet with the MS system, occasionally with a counter-current of dry nitrogen before the entrance by which ions are directed more info by the electric discipline. In some resources, swift droplet evaporation and so most ion emission is obtained by mixing a further stream of sizzling gasoline While using the spray plume before the vacuum entrance.
